The Staffing and Labor Economics Facing Orange County Medical Groups

Medical practices like Allied Anesthesia Medical Group, employing around 99 staff, are navigating a complex labor market. Across California, labor cost inflation continues to outpace general inflation, with administrative and clinical support roles seeing significant wage increases. Industry benchmarks suggest that for practices of this size, labor costs can represent 50-65% of total operating expenses, according to MGMA data. This makes optimizing staff deployment and automating routine tasks a critical lever for maintaining profitability, especially as patient volumes rise.

Automated Patient Intake and Pre-visit Information Gathering

Medical practices often face administrative burdens from manual patient intake. Streamlining this process with AI agents can reduce wait times, improve data accuracy, and free up front-desk staff for more complex patient interactions. This ensures a smoother patient experience from the moment they schedule an appointment.

An AI agent can interact with patients via secure portal or SMS to collect demographic information, insurance details, medical history, and consent forms prior to their appointment. It can also remind patients about necessary documents and answer frequently asked questions about their upcoming visit.

Intelligent Appointment Scheduling and Optimization

Efficient appointment scheduling is critical for maximizing provider utilization and patient access. AI agents can manage complex scheduling rules, optimize appointment slots to minimize gaps, and handle rescheduling requests, thereby reducing no-shows and improving overall clinic flow.

This AI agent can interact with patients to find suitable appointment times based on provider availability, appointment type, and patient preferences. It can also manage cancellations and offer alternative slots, automatically updating the practice's scheduling system.

Automated Medical Coding and Billing Support

Accurate and timely medical coding and billing are essential for revenue cycle management in medical practices. AI agents can assist in reviewing clinical documentation, suggesting appropriate ICD-10 and CPT codes, and identifying potential billing errors, leading to faster reimbursement and reduced claim denials.

An AI agent can analyze physician notes and patient records to suggest relevant medical codes. It can also flag inconsistencies or missing information that might lead to claim rejections, and assist in the pre-submission review process.

Proactive Patient Follow-up and Care Coordination

Effective post-appointment follow-up is crucial for patient adherence to treatment plans and for managing chronic conditions. AI agents can automate routine follow-up communications, monitor patient-reported outcomes, and flag patients who may require further attention from clinical staff.

This agent can send automated check-in messages to patients after appointments or procedures, asking about their recovery or adherence to medication. It can collect responses and alert care teams to any concerning feedback or deviations from the prescribed plan.

AI-Powered Clinical Documentation Assistance

Physicians and clinical staff spend significant time on documentation, impacting their ability to focus on patient care. AI agents can help by transcribing patient encounters, summarizing key information, and populating electronic health records (EHRs) with structured data.

An AI agent can listen to patient-physician conversations (with consent) and automatically generate clinical notes, SOAP entries, or other required documentation. It can also extract relevant data points for inclusion in the EHR, reducing manual data entry.

Streamlined Prior Authorization Process

The prior authorization process is a significant administrative bottleneck, often delaying necessary treatments and straining practice resources. AI agents can automate the gathering of necessary information and the submission of prior authorization requests, accelerating approvals.

This AI agent can extract patient and procedure details from the EHR, interact with payer portals or systems, and submit prior authorization requests. It can also track the status of requests and alert staff to any required follow-up actions.

How do AI agents ensure patient data privacy and HIPAA compliance?
Reputable AI solutions for healthcare are designed with robust security measures to ensure HIPAA compliance. This typically involves end-to-end encryption, secure data storage, strict access controls, and audit trails. The AI agents process data within secure environments, often utilizing de-identified or anonymized data where appropriate, and are configured to adhere to all relevant privacy regulations. Vendor vetting and contractual agreements are critical to ensure compliance.
What is the typical timeline for deploying AI agents in a medical practice?
Deployment timelines vary based on the complexity of the chosen solution and the practice's existing infrastructure. A phased approach is common. Initial setup and configuration for a specific task, such as appointment scheduling or insurance verification, can often be completed within 4-12 weeks. More comprehensive deployments involving multiple functions may take 3-6 months. Pilot programs are frequently used to validate functionality before full rollout.

What data and integration are needed for AI agents to function?
AI agents require access to relevant practice data, which may include electronic health records (EHR), practice management systems (PMS), scheduling software, and billing databases. Integration methods typically involve secure APIs or direct data feeds. The specific requirements depend on the AI solution and the tasks it will perform. Data quality and standardization are crucial for optimal AI performance. Vendors usually provide detailed integration specifications.

How is the ROI of AI agents typically measured in medical practices?
Return on Investment (ROI) is typically measured by tracking key operational metrics before and after AI deployment. Common benchmarks include reductions in administrative overhead (e.g., call handling time, manual data entry), improvements in patient throughput, decreased claim denial rates, faster payment cycles, and enhanced staff productivity. Measuring patient satisfaction and staff retention can also provide valuable insights into AI's impact.
